How to determine the nature of the rotation of a given point

Rigid transformations are transformations applied on geometric loci such that Euclidean distances are conserved. Based on the image attached below, we conclude that point A' is generated by rotating 90° the point A counterclockwise with respect to point O. Rotation is a kind of rigid transformation.
